David Beckham Sues In Touch Over Call Girl Hook-Up Claims

 
September 27, 2010 David Beckham, Victoria Beckham, Victoria
 

David Beckham is suing In Touch Weekly after running a cover last week that claims he had several sexual encounters with a high-class hooker. The soccer star also served hooker Irma Nici a $25 million libel writ.

Beckham, who is married to ex-Spice Girl Victoria Beckham for eleven years, claims libel, slander and intentionally causing emotional distress in the suit he filed Friday in Los Angeles Superior Court.

In Touch's parent company, Bauer Media Group, is also being sued over the alleged affair story.

Nici claims in an interview with the magazine that she had sex with the soccer star five times in 2007. She also alleges a threesome with Beckham and another hooker.

Meanwhile, a company insider at Bauer's Hamburg headquarters told the Standard that billionaire publisher Heinz Bauer is "livid" with his own journalists and "embarrassed" by the story. He is apparently already bracing for the massive payout to Beckham as he knows the German courts will side with the player.

The source said, "[Bauer] is livid. He respects his journalists but there is a feeling that something has gone terribly wrong with this one."

"The courts in germany would almost certainly side with Beckham because of stringent privacy laws. Either way, the company is looking at a massive legal bill. And the boss doesn't like being embarrassed like this."

Beckham reportedly wrote a letter to Mr. Bauer, 70, on how the unfounded claims were published by his magazine in the U.S. even after In Touch was told "repeatedly" before publication that the story was false.
